pyramid selling noun definition in Marketing topic from the Oxford Advanced Learner's Dictionary

pyramid selling

 noun: Marketing topic
a way of selling things in which somebody buys the right to sell a company’s goods and then sells the goods to other people. These other people sell the goods again to others.

